CoverageBrowser

Genome browser


Description

Interactive version of the CoveragePlot function. Allows altering the genome position interactively. The current view at any time can be saved to a list of ggplot objects using the "Save plot" button, and this list of plots will be returned after ending the browser by pressing the "Done" button.

Usage

CoverageBrowser(object, region, assay = NULL, sep = c("-", "-"), ...)

Arguments

object

A Seurat object

region

A set of genomic coordinates

assay

Name of assay to use

sep

Separators for genomic coordinates if region supplied as a string rather than GRanges object

...

Parameters passed to CoveragePlot

Value

Returns a list of ggplot objects
